🆕 Intelligent Orchestration Layer (v1.8.0)

KBot now includes an advanced orchestration layer that provides Cursor-level intelligence for handling large codebases and long conversations.

Key Features

🧠 Smart Context Management

  • Automatic Token Tracking: Monitors context window limits for each model
  • Dynamic Adaptation: Adjusts content based on model capabilities (GPT-4, Claude, GLM, etc.)
  • Safety Buffers: Uses 80% of context window to prevent truncation

📦 Hierarchical Summarization

  • Large File Handling: Automatically summarizes files that exceed context limits
  • Key Information Preservation: Maintains critical logic, functions, and implementation details
  • Multi-level Compression: Recursively summarizes until content fits

💾 Semantic Memory Retrieval

  • RAG-style Search: Finds relevant past conversations using semantic similarity
  • Context Boosting: Prioritizes memories related to current files
  • Automatic Storage: Saves code decisions, error fixes, and summaries

🔄 Output Continuation

  • Beyond Token Limits: Automatically continues responses when truncated
  • Smart Code Completion: Completes unclosed code blocks
  • Redundancy Removal: Removes repeated content from continuations

⚡ Multi-Pass Generation (Optional)

  • Draft → Refine → Validate: Improves output quality through iteration
  • Focus Areas: Refine for clarity, code quality, error handling
  • Quality Validation: Checks for completeness before returning

Configuration

Enable orchestration in your VS Code settings (settings.json):

{
  "azureGpt.enableOrchestration": true,
  "azureGpt.maxFileContextTokens": 8000,
  "azureGpt.enableMemoryRetrieval": true
}

Or via VS Code UI:

  1. Open Settings (Cmd/Ctrl + ,)
  2. Search for "KBot" or "azureGpt"
  3. Toggle "Enable Orchestration: true"

When to Use Orchestration

Enable orchestration when:

  • Working with large codebases (10K+ lines)
  • Having long conversations (20+ messages)
  • Getting truncated responses
  • Need relevant context from past conversations
  • Working with models having smaller context windows

Disable orchestration when:

  • Need fastest possible responses
  • Working with small files
  • Short conversations
  • Limited API quota

Performance Impact

Feature Overhead When Used
Context Check ~5ms Every request
Chunking 10-50ms Large files only
Summarization +1 API call Context exceeds limit
Memory Retrieval ~5-20ms Every request (if enabled)
Multi-Pass +N API calls Optional, disabled by default
Continuation +M API calls Truncated responses only

Setup

First Time Configuration

  1. Open the Command Palette (Cmd+Shift+P / Ctrl+Shift+P)
  2. Run KBot: Configure KBot Credentials
  3. Choose your provider (Azure, NVIDIA, Anthropic Foundry, or Z.AI)
  4. Enter your credentials:

Azure OpenAI

  • Endpoint: Your Azure OpenAI endpoint URL
  • API Key: Your Azure OpenAI API key
  • Deployment Name: Your deployment name (e.g., gpt-4)
  • API Version: API version (default: 2024-02-15-preview)
  • Model Name: Model name (e.g., gpt-4)

NVIDIA API

  • Endpoint: Your NVIDIA API endpoint URL
  • Model Name: Model name (e.g., nemotron-4-340b-instruct)
  • Provider Name: Custom name for this configuration

Anthropic Foundry (Azure-hosted Claude)

  • Endpoint: Your Anthropic Foundry endpoint (e.g., https://<resource>.openai.azure.com/anthropic)
  • API Key: Your Anthropic API key
  • Deployment Name: Deployment name (e.g., claude-opus-4_5-dev)

Z.AI (GLM Models)

  • API Key: Your Z.AI API key
  • Model Name: Model name (e.g., glm-4.7, glm-4-plus)

Features in Detail

Shell Command Execution

The AI can execute shell commands for:

  • File listing and directory navigation (ls, pwd, find)
  • Process management (ps, kill, lsof)
  • Package management (npm install, pip install)
  • Git operations (git status, git log, git diff)
  • Build and test commands (npm test, make build)
  • HTTP requests (curl)

All commands are logged with visual indicators:

  • 🔧 Executing command
  • ✓ Command succeeded with output
  • ✗ Command failed with error

Git Integration

When Git is enabled:

  • Changes are automatically committed with AI attribution
  • Commit messages reference your original request
  • Original file content is preserved for diffs
  • View history in the History tab

Provider Switching

Switch between providers:

  1. Go to Credentials tab
  2. Select Azure, NVIDIA, Anthropic Foundry, or Z.AI from dropdown
  3. Configure credentials for each provider
  4. Switch anytime without re-entering credentials

Chat History

  • All conversations saved automatically
  • Export sessions to JSON
  • Search and filter history
  • Delete old sessions
  • View detailed message history

Data Storage

All data is stored locally on your machine:

Data Location
API Keys VS Code SecretStorage (encrypted)
Credentials VS Code GlobalState (local)
Chat History VS Code GlobalState (local)
File Backups .kbot-backup/ in workspace
Git Commits Your local git repository

Troubleshooting

"Credentials not configured"

Run KBot: Configure KBot Credentials and enter your API details.

"Failed to call API"

Check:

  • Your endpoint URL is correct
  • Your API key is valid
  • Your deployment/model name exists
  • Your subscription has quota available

Shell commands not executing

Check:

  • Command syntax is valid for your OS
  • Required tools are installed (e.g., git, node, python)
  • Workspace directory is accessible
  • View logs: KBot: Show KBot Logs

"No files available in workspace"

  • Ensure you have a workspace folder open
  • Check file exclusion patterns
  • Verify files are not in excluded directories (node_modules, .git, etc.)
  • Backup files (.kbot-backup) are automatically excluded

Streaming not working

Make sure your API deployment supports streaming (most do).

1.6.8 (2025-02-13)

FIX: Critical - Diff Markers Written to Files

  • Fixed issue where diff preview markers (+/-) were being written to actual Python files
  • Enhanced validation in applyChanges and applySingleChange functions
  • Added checks to ensure only valid structured edits (edits array) are applied
  • Added early return with warning if no valid edits found
  • Improved error messages for invalid structured edits

Technical Details:

  • Root cause: The content field contained diff preview for UI display
  • Fix: Ensure only edits array is used for structured edits, never content field
  • Added validation: Check edits is a non-empty array before processing
  • Added comments explaining the separation between display content and actual edits
